This document discusses evidence-based back pain management. It introduces evidence-based medicine (EBM) and the 5 A's process of EBM: Ask, Acquire, Appraise, Apply, Act. It emphasizes asking answerable clinical questions using the PICO format. It recommends searching for evidence through clinical summaries, synopses, systematic reviews, and primary studies. It highlights using keywords and MeSH headings to effectively search databases like PubMed and appraising the quality and applicability of evidence. The goal of EBM is to integrate the best research evidence with clinical expertise, patient values and circumstances.
